Lisa Ledet. DIRECTOR

Lisa has been camp director and owner since 2008, and has 20 years of continuing education experience with Summer Camps, After School Programs and Seasonal Camps. She is Certified as a National Camp Director and all her staff are CPR and First Aid Certified.

Lisa Is known for creating a unique camp experience for kids that introduces them to their local environmental foot print, while teaching them character development skills they can use for a life-time. Lisa partners with local churches, businesses and organizations to enhance the camp experience.
